Will M4A1-s decrease in use after its recent nerf to the level of M4A4, or will pros still use it more? Has that change affected your (or your teammates') choice of CT weapon?
→ More replies (4)159
u/JeSpErW Jesper "JW" Wecksell Dec 20 '14
If we say it was around 70/30~ before (m4a1-s being 70) I think it will be more of an 50/50 now as many awpers had the m4a1-s only because of the 2900, i used to play the m4a4 but changed because of the 2900 so i might go back. But i dont think it will change people too much. I know olofm will be staying with the m4a1-s atleast.

How do you work up the confidence to do such risky aggressive AWPing? Don't you fear that by putting yourself out there, you can possibly get picked and create a losing scenario for your team early on?
321
u/JeSpErW Jesper "JW" Wecksell Dec 20 '14
I have to credit my team alot for that, i mean ofcourse people can spectate me when im being "off" and say that im playing dumb counter-strike but my team always trust me in my ideas and everything i do, which makes me believe alot more in myself. You cant really think too much when you play like that, because if you think too much you will not succeed. Only times i "think" about it is probably when we are down maybe 15-14 and I should play safe, but yeah. Alot of credit to my team for believing in me. And when i look thru my year as a pro I would say that i am making more advantages for my team than disadvantages so i would say im pretty good at it.

Okay so to begin with, I would like to point out that CZ have never ever influenced my playstyle, i have always played the same playstyle, BUT when CZ came it made my playstyle alot better. So my playstyle will most likely not change because the gun is worse, but its too early to say as i barely played anything since Dreamhack so we will see about that.
About the CZ i think Valve made it "too much worse", in my opinion the CZ was OP before and now it is just a normal gun for the price it has, but that they changed the kill reward to 100$ is very dumb imo. Then they could just completely delete the gun because it just looks like they are trying to make everyone stop using it. What is worst with the CZ nerf tho is that they buffed(?) Tec-9 so that gun is op instead now, which is not the right way to go imo.

What would you say the biggest difference between a pro player vs the top level of matchmakers/puggers? Teamwork? If so, what specifically about the teamwork.
22
u/JeSpErW Jesper "JW" Wecksell Dec 20 '14
I dont think teamwork is the biggest issue really, i think the biggest issue is that the top level of matchmakers only have aiming and not so much game sense, sure you can come quite far with only aim but you will need that game sense to come very far I would say. And also communication is super important in CS, hard to say if the matchmakers are good at communication or not but if they are planning to go pro it would for sure be something useful to work on.
